[AUTO-WATCHDOG] System Health Report (Cycle 1) #4968

Closed
opened 2026-04-08 23:41:00 +00:00 by freemo · 1 comment
Owner

System Health Report — Cycle 1

Supervisor: System Watchdog
Status: Active
Timestamp: 2026-04-08T23:40:00Z
Instance: watchdog-1


🟡 Overall System Status: MONITORING

The system is newly started (session ~40 minutes old). Most supervisors are active and working. CI is currently running on the latest master commit.


Audit Results

Audit 1: Quality Gate Compliance

  • Master branch is protected with status checks enabled
  • Status check contexts: CI/build, CI/coverage, CI/docker, CI/integration_tests, CI/lint, CI/quality, CI/security, CI/typecheck, CI/unit_tests, CI/e2e_tests
  • Latest master commit 1d5618fc has CI in progress (null state = running)
  • Previous CI failure on d35c3cb (lint + integration_tests) was already detected and issue #4922 created
  • No evidence of merges without CI

Audit 2: Branch Protection

  • Master branch protection: ACTIVE
  • Status checks required: YES
  • Push whitelist: freemo only
  • Block on outdated branch: YES
  • Required approvals: 0 (CONTRIBUTING.md requires 2 — MEDIUM finding)

🟡 Audit 3: Ticket State Integrity

  • Several new LEGENDARY issues (#4942-#4947) created without labels initially — epic-planner is actively applying labels
  • Issue #4939 (UAT bug) has no labels — needs State/Type labels
  • Issue #4937 (docs task) has State/Unverified — appropriate for new issue

Audit 4: Priority and Milestone Ordering

  • No evidence of lower-milestone critical bugs being ignored
  • Issue #4922 (CI Blocker) is open and tracked

🟡 Audit 5: PR Pipeline Health

  • 5+ open PRs detected (4932, 4830, 4805, 4757, 4663)
  • CI status for open PRs: null (CI not yet run or still running)
  • PR #4932 is the most recent (created 23:00 today)
  • No PRs appear approved-but-not-merged

Audit 6: Supervisor Health

All 16 expected supervisors are running:

Supervisor Session ID Status
implementor-pool ses_2908cff75ffe busy/active
reviewer-pool ses_2908cd598ffe busy/active
tester-pool ses_2908cbafbffe busy/active (monitoring workers)
hunter-pool ses_2908ca44dffe starting (just received prompt)
test-infra-pool ses_2908c8650ffe starting (just received prompt)
architect ses_2908c6e13ffe busy/active
epic-planner ses_2908c541affe busy/active (creating Legendaries)
human-liaison ses_2908c3a52ffe busy/active (monitoring)
agent-evolver ses_2908c1cd2ffe busy/active (creating proposals)
arch-guard ses_2908bb08cffe starting (just received prompt)
spec-updater ses_2908b866dffe busy/active (comparing TUI impl)
backlog-groomer ses_2908bd955ffe busy/active (labeling issues)
docs-writer ses_2908bb583ffe busy/active
timeline-updater ses_2908b9f4dffe busy/active
project-owner ses_2908b87baffe busy/active (triaging UAT bugs)
system-watchdog ses_2908b6983ffe busy/active (Cycle 2)

⚠️ Note: There are 2 watchdog sessions running (ses_2908b6983ffe and ses_2908af911ffe). The older one (ses_2908af911ffe) appears to be the previous instance. This is expected during handoff.

Audit 7: Label and Dependency Compliance

  • Backlog groomer is actively applying labels to issues
  • Several new issues missing labels — being addressed by groomer

Audit 8: Ticket Hierarchy

  • Epic-planner is creating LEGENDARY issues for all milestones
  • 6 Legendaries created: #4942-#4947

🟡 Audit 9: Test Infrastructure Health

  • CI is running on master (status: null = in progress)
  • Previous CI failure on d35c3cb was lint + integration_tests
  • Issue #4922 tracks the CI blocker

Audit 10: Improvement Generation

  • Agent-evolver created proposals: #4927 (implementation-worker label compliance), #4924 (uat-tester label compliance)
  • Spec-updater created: #4938 (correction dry-run), #4934 (env var interpolation)
  • Needs-feedback tickets are being generated

Audit 11: Automation Tracking Health

  • Issue #4941: [AUTO-LIAISON] Human Liaison Status (Cycle 1) — active
  • Issue #4920: [AUTO-IMP-POOL] Implementation Pool Tracking (Cycle 1) — active
  • No stalled automation tracking issues detected

Audit 12: Session Spot-Check

  • No force_merge usage detected
  • No direct pushes to master detected
  • No type: ignore suppressions detected

Findings Summary

Severity Count Details
CRITICAL 0 None
HIGH 0 None
MEDIUM 2 Required approvals=0 (should be 2), CI still running on master
LOW 1 Some new issues temporarily missing labels (being fixed)

Actions Taken

  • None required this cycle — system is healthy and starting up

Next Cycle

  • Cycle 2 will check CI results once they complete
  • Will monitor for zombie/stuck supervisors as they mature
  • Will verify LEGENDARY issues get proper Epic children

Automated by CleverAgents Bot
Supervisor: System Watchdog | Agent: system-watchdog
Tracking Type: Health Report
Cycle: 1

## System Health Report — Cycle 1 **Supervisor**: System Watchdog **Status**: Active **Timestamp**: 2026-04-08T23:40:00Z **Instance**: watchdog-1 --- ## 🟡 Overall System Status: MONITORING The system is newly started (session ~40 minutes old). Most supervisors are active and working. CI is currently running on the latest master commit. --- ## Audit Results ### ✅ Audit 1: Quality Gate Compliance - Master branch is **protected** with status checks enabled - Status check contexts: CI/build, CI/coverage, CI/docker, CI/integration_tests, CI/lint, CI/quality, CI/security, CI/typecheck, CI/unit_tests, CI/e2e_tests - Latest master commit `1d5618fc` has CI **in progress** (null state = running) - Previous CI failure on `d35c3cb` (lint + integration_tests) was already detected and issue #4922 created - No evidence of merges without CI ### ✅ Audit 2: Branch Protection - Master branch protection: **ACTIVE** ✅ - Status checks required: **YES** ✅ - Push whitelist: freemo only ✅ - Block on outdated branch: **YES** ✅ - Required approvals: 0 (CONTRIBUTING.md requires 2 — **MEDIUM finding**) ### 🟡 Audit 3: Ticket State Integrity - Several new LEGENDARY issues (#4942-#4947) created without labels initially — epic-planner is actively applying labels - Issue #4939 (UAT bug) has no labels — needs State/Type labels - Issue #4937 (docs task) has State/Unverified — appropriate for new issue ### ✅ Audit 4: Priority and Milestone Ordering - No evidence of lower-milestone critical bugs being ignored - Issue #4922 (CI Blocker) is open and tracked ### 🟡 Audit 5: PR Pipeline Health - 5+ open PRs detected (4932, 4830, 4805, 4757, 4663) - CI status for open PRs: **null** (CI not yet run or still running) - PR #4932 is the most recent (created 23:00 today) - No PRs appear approved-but-not-merged ### ✅ Audit 6: Supervisor Health All 16 expected supervisors are running: | Supervisor | Session ID | Status | |-----------|-----------|--------| | implementor-pool | ses_2908cff75ffe | busy/active | | reviewer-pool | ses_2908cd598ffe | busy/active | | tester-pool | ses_2908cbafbffe | busy/active (monitoring workers) | | hunter-pool | ses_2908ca44dffe | starting (just received prompt) | | test-infra-pool | ses_2908c8650ffe | starting (just received prompt) | | architect | ses_2908c6e13ffe | busy/active | | epic-planner | ses_2908c541affe | busy/active (creating Legendaries) | | human-liaison | ses_2908c3a52ffe | busy/active (monitoring) | | agent-evolver | ses_2908c1cd2ffe | busy/active (creating proposals) | | arch-guard | ses_2908bb08cffe | starting (just received prompt) | | spec-updater | ses_2908b866dffe | busy/active (comparing TUI impl) | | backlog-groomer | ses_2908bd955ffe | busy/active (labeling issues) | | docs-writer | ses_2908bb583ffe | busy/active | | timeline-updater | ses_2908b9f4dffe | busy/active | | project-owner | ses_2908b87baffe | busy/active (triaging UAT bugs) | | system-watchdog | ses_2908b6983ffe | busy/active (Cycle 2) | ⚠️ **Note**: There are 2 watchdog sessions running (ses_2908b6983ffe and ses_2908af911ffe). The older one (ses_2908af911ffe) appears to be the previous instance. This is expected during handoff. ### ✅ Audit 7: Label and Dependency Compliance - Backlog groomer is actively applying labels to issues - Several new issues missing labels — being addressed by groomer ### ✅ Audit 8: Ticket Hierarchy - Epic-planner is creating LEGENDARY issues for all milestones - 6 Legendaries created: #4942-#4947 ### 🟡 Audit 9: Test Infrastructure Health - CI is running on master (status: null = in progress) - Previous CI failure on d35c3cb was lint + integration_tests - Issue #4922 tracks the CI blocker ### ✅ Audit 10: Improvement Generation - Agent-evolver created proposals: #4927 (implementation-worker label compliance), #4924 (uat-tester label compliance) - Spec-updater created: #4938 (correction dry-run), #4934 (env var interpolation) - Needs-feedback tickets are being generated ✅ ### ✅ Audit 11: Automation Tracking Health - Issue #4941: [AUTO-LIAISON] Human Liaison Status (Cycle 1) — active - Issue #4920: [AUTO-IMP-POOL] Implementation Pool Tracking (Cycle 1) — active - No stalled automation tracking issues detected ### ✅ Audit 12: Session Spot-Check - No force_merge usage detected - No direct pushes to master detected - No type: ignore suppressions detected --- ## Findings Summary | Severity | Count | Details | |----------|-------|---------| | CRITICAL | 0 | None | | HIGH | 0 | None | | MEDIUM | 2 | Required approvals=0 (should be 2), CI still running on master | | LOW | 1 | Some new issues temporarily missing labels (being fixed) | --- ## Actions Taken - None required this cycle — system is healthy and starting up --- ## Next Cycle - Cycle 2 will check CI results once they complete - Will monitor for zombie/stuck supervisors as they mature - Will verify LEGENDARY issues get proper Epic children --- **Automated by CleverAgents Bot** Supervisor: System Watchdog | Agent: system-watchdog **Tracking Type**: Health Report **Cycle**: 1
Owner

Health monitoring cycle completed. Closing this tracking issue as Cycle 2 begins.


Automated by CleverAgents Bot
Supervisor: System Watchdog | Agent: system-watchdog

Health monitoring cycle completed. Closing this tracking issue as Cycle 2 begins. --- **Automated by CleverAgents Bot** Supervisor: System Watchdog | Agent: system-watchdog
Sign in to join this conversation.
No milestone
No project
No assignees
2 participants
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
cleveragents/cleveragents-core#4968
No description provided.